OEM GM Injector 12586554 Designed for Proper Fit and Performance

Original OEM GM parts deliver superior quality and meet all performance standards needed for optimal automotive operation. The authentic part identified by 12586554 Injector is available in the market under the name GM Fuel Injector. This genuine product has a full warranty coverage from the manufacturer available at all authorized GM dealers throughout the United States. This part 12586554 Injector fits certain Chevrolet Malibu, Impala, Lumina models, as well as Buick Century, Rendezvous. Additionally, it is compatible with Pontiac Grand Prix, Grand Am, Aztek and Oldsmobile Alero, Silhouette models.
The original GM component designated by manufacturer part number 12586554 maintains top performance when functioning as the Injector, Fuel Injection; Fuel Injector unit. The component 12586554 is constructed from durable material and its dimensions span 4.6 x 1.7 x 1.6 inches while weighing 0.70 Pounds. The Direct Replacement component is ready in New condition to ensure full compatibility with your vehicle system. The part 12586554 has available replacement options 17113623. Each vehicle needs 6 units of the part marked as SKU 12586554. GM manufacturer provides a warranty that ensures reliable operation of this product.
